1.2 Legal Basis of the Processing
- Consent (Art. 6 (1) (a) GDPR): For specific processing operations where we obtain your explicit consent (e.g., newsletter subscription).
- Contractual Necessity (Art. 6 (1) (b) GDPR): For the performance of a contract, such as providing the ANDOC software services or taking steps prior to entering into a contract.
- Legal Obligation (Art. 6 (1) (c) GDPR): For compliance with legal obligations (e.g., tax and accounting regulations).
- Legitimate Interest (Art. 6 (1) (f) GDPR): For the purposes of maintaining our business operations, ensuring IT security, and optimizing our online presence.

3. Rights of the Data Subject
As a data subject, you have the following rights under the GDPR:
- Right to Information (Art. 15): Request details about your stored data.
- Right to Rectification (Art. 16): Correct inaccurate data.
- Right to Erasure (Art. 17): Request deletion of your data („Right to be forgotten”).
- Right to Restriction (Art. 18): Limit how we process your data.
- Right to Data Portability (Art. 20): Receive your data in a structured, machine-readable format.
- Right to Object (Art. 21): Object to processing based on legitimate interests.
- Right to Withdraw Consent (Art. 7 (3)): Withdraw your consent at any time.
